About Big Thicket National Preserve

Big Thicket National Preserve is a national site in Kountze, Hardin County County, East Texas. A biologically diverse preserve of pine forests, bayous, wetlands, carnivorous plants, paddling routes, and hiking trails across Southeast Texas. Visitors commonly come for birding, fishing, hiking, hunting, and nature study. Listed facilities include boat launch, parking, restrooms, trails, and visitor center.
